Job Summary
The Recruiter works closely with the Director of Recruitment, recruitment team, and FranklinCovey leaders to locate, screen, and assist in selecting quality candidates to join FranklinCovey. This position will focus on sales, consulting, client support, and staff positions and will have responsibility for generating a continuous lead flow of talent to fill replacement and growth positions.
Essential Job Functions
This position requires a minimum of 3-5 years of talent acquisition experience with a BS/BA preferred. Work experience must demonstrate strong organization, customer service, and sales skills. Requires proficiency with Microsoft Office, Google Docs and experience utilizing social media. Experience with an Applicant Tracking Systems is strongly preferred.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ills, both written and verbal are required. We are looking for a high degree of business maturity and a motivated team player with a strong work ethic and the ability to work in a fast-paced and fun environment. Previous experience recruiting for a professional services organization is strongly preferred.
Company Information
Franklin Covey Co. (NYSE: FC) is a global, public company, specializing in organizational performance improvement. We help organizations achieve results that require lasting changes in human behavior. Our world-class solutions enable greatness in individuals, teams and organizations and are accessible through the FranklinCovey All Access Pass® available in multiple modalities and in 21 languages. Clients have included the Fortune 100, Fortune 500, thousands of small- and mid-sized businesses, numerous government entities, and educational institutions. FranklinCovey executes over 15,000 client engagements each year reaching into 160 countries and territories. Our mission statement is “We enable greatness in people and organizations everywhere”.
